What Causes Overheating on Honor Magic 6 Pro?

Overheating is a common issue that affects many smartphones, especially those with high-end specifications and features. There are several factors that can cause overheating on Honor Magic 6 Pro, such as:

  • Heavy usage: Running intensive apps or games, streaming videos, multitasking, or using the camera for a long time can generate a lot of heat from the processor, battery, and screen. This can make the phone feel hot and sluggish.
  • Charging: Charging the phone, especially with a fast charger, can also increase the temperature of the battery and the phone. This can be worse if you use the phone while charging or charge it in a hot environment.
  • Network: Using 5G,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, GPS, or mobile data can also cause overheating, as these features require more power and signal strength. This can be more noticeable in areas with poor network coverage or weak signals.
  • Software: Sometimes, overheating can be caused by software issues, such as bugs, glitches, malware, or incompatible apps. These can make the phone work harder than normal and consume more resources and battery.

How to Fix Overheating on Honor Magic 6 Pro?

If your Honor Magic 6 Pro is overheating, don’t panic. There are some simple and effective ways to fix it and prevent it from happening again. Here are some of them:

  • Remove the case: If you use a case or cover for your phone, it may trap the heat and make the phone hotter. Try removing the case and see if the overheating problem improves.
  • Close background apps: Having too many apps running in the background can also cause overheating, as they use up the RAM and CPU. To close them, go to Settings > Apps > App launch and tap on the app you want to close. You can also use the Phone Manager app to optimize the phone and clear the cache and memory.
  • Lower the brightness: The screen is one of the main sources of heat on the phone, especially if you use it at high brightness. To lower the brightness, swipe down from the top of the screen and adjust the slider. You can also enable the adaptive brightness feature, which automatically adjusts the brightness according to the ambient light.
  • Turn off unused features: As mentioned earlier, features like 5G,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, GPS, or mobile data can also cause overheating. To turn them off, swipe down from the top of the screen and tap on the icons. You can also enable the airplane mode, which disables all the wireless connections.
  • Update the software: Sometimes, overheating can be fixed by updating the software, as the updates may contain bug fixes, performance improvements, or new features. To check for updates, go to Settings > System & updates > Software update and tap on Check for updates. If there is an update available, download and install it.
  • Factory reset: If none of the above methods work, you may need to factory reset your phone, which will erase all your data and settings and restore the phone to its original state. This can solve any software issues that may cause overheating. However, before you do this, make sure you backup your important data, such as contacts, photos, videos, or documents. To factory reset your phone, go to Settings > System & updates > Reset > Factory data reset and tap on Reset phone.
